St Michael's Centre / Canolfan Mihangel Sant 3.91

54 Cardiff Road
Cardiff, CF5 2YJ
United Kingdom

About St Michael's Centre / Canolfan Mihangel Sant

Contact Details & Working Hours

OTHER PLACES NEAR ST MICHAEL'S CENTRE / CANOLFAN MIHANGEL SANT

Show more »